OUR STORY

On September 2nd, 2014, Joshua died by suicide. He was 24 years old and had been struggling with mental illness for about 4 years with no definitive diagnosis.

Joshua was in his junior year of college when he experienced his first psychotic episode. None of us, including Joshua, knew what was happening.

We had no experience with mental illness.

 

Early detection is critical in managing emerging mental illness in young adults, and it greatly improves the chances of successfully treating it. 

 

We will keep talking about these issues so that others will not experience a similar tragedy. Suicide is preventable.

MISSION

Our mission is to promote mental health awareness and reduce the stigma of mental illness.

VISION

To support programs that provide mental health education to young adults and to advocate for

increased funding for treatment and resources.
